Box Score 2 DECATUR, Ill. – The Franklin College softball team opened the 2022 campaign on Sunday (Feb. 27) afternoon with matchups against Carroll (Wis.) and Millikin at the latter's Workman Softball Field.
The Grizzlies (0-2) dropped a 4-3 heartbreaker in extras against Carroll before Millikin dealt Franklin an 11-0 defeat in the final contest of the weekend.
Game One: Carroll 4 – Franklin 3 (8 inn.)
Franklin got the early jump when Shelby Crockett ripped a two-out double that scored Sydney Bostic to give the Grizzlies a 1-0 lead through half an inning. Carroll knotted things up in the bottom of the second before back-to-back hits from Mollly Wallace and Sydney Rodeghier brought home two runs and spotted the Grizzlies a 3-1 lead after four innings.
The Pioneers answered with a two-run fifth inning and Franklin let scoring opportunities slip away in the final three innings before Carroll walked it off in the eighth.
Bostic, Wallace and Addison Csikos had two hits each to pace the FC offense. Sophomore Sydney Pitts made her career debut in the circle, going the first 4.2 innings before turning things over to freshman Stephanni Kleber (0-1). Kleber did not allow an earned run over three innings of work.
Game Two: Millikin 11 – Franklin 0 (5 inn.)
Millikin got a jump on the Grizzlies early, scoring three times in the first and six more in the second to open up a lead they would hold for good.
Sophomore Delanie Gourley (0-1) got the start and tossed the first 1.1 innings before turning things over to freshman Savannah Shadday, with Shadday logging the final 2.2 innings.
Freshman catcher Genesis Munoz got the start behind the plate and recorded her first career hit in two plate appearances.
